What does a robotics design engineer do?

A Robotics Design Engineer is responsible for designing, developing, and testing robotic systems and components. They use principles from mechanical, electrical, and software engineering to create robots that can perform specific tasks or functions. Their work involves creating blueprints, modeling designs, selecting appropriate materials, and collaborating with multidisciplinary teams to ensure the robots meet performance and safety standards. Robotics Design Engineers also troubleshoot and refine prototypes, ensuring their reliability and efficiency before deployment. This role is crucial in industries such as manufacturing, healthcare, and automation.

What are the key skills and qualifications needed to thrive as a robotics design engineer?

To thrive as a Robotics Design Engineer, you need a solid background in mechanical, electrical, or computer engineering, usually with a relevant bachelor's or master's degree. Proficiency in CAD software, programming languages like Python or C++, and experience with robotics platforms such as ROS are commonly required. Strong problem-solving, creativity, and teamwork skills help set candidates apart in this field. These skills ensure the effective design, integration, and troubleshooting of advanced robotic systems for diverse applications.

What is the difference between Robotics Design Engineer vs Mechanical Engineer?

AspectRobotics Design EngineerMechanical Engineer
Required CredentialsBachelor's in Robotics, Mechanical, or Electrical Engineering; often certifications in robotics or automationBachelor's in Mechanical Engineering; professional engineering license (PE) optional)
Work EnvironmentDesign labs, robotics development facilities, manufacturing settingsManufacturing plants, design offices, research labs
Industry UsageRobotics companies, automation firms, research institutionsManufacturing, automotive, aerospace, product design
Common Search/ComparisonRobotics Design Engineer vs Mechanical Engineer

Robotics Design Engineers focus on creating robotic systems, integrating sensors, actuators, and control systems, often requiring knowledge of electronics and programming. Mechanical Engineers design and analyze mechanical components and systems, with a broader scope across various industries. While both roles require engineering degrees, Robotics Design Engineers typically have specialized skills in robotics and automation, making them distinct yet overlapping with Mechanical Engineers in certain projects.

What are some common challenges faced by robotics design engineers when transitioning prototypes to mass production?

Robotics Design Engineers often encounter challenges when moving from prototype development to mass production, such as ensuring component reliability, optimizing designs for manufacturability, and maintaining cost efficiency without sacrificing performance. They must collaborate closely with manufacturing teams to refine product designs, address supply chain constraints, and ensure that regulatory standards are met. Effective communication and iterative testing are essential to identify and resolve issues early, facilitating a smoother transition to large-scale manufacturing.
